bldg:Building

Type

Feature Type

Definition

SIG3D: A free-standing, self-supporting construction that is roofed, usually walled, and can be entered by humans and is normally designed to stand permanently in one place. It is intended for human occupancy (for example: a place of work or recreation), habitation and/or shelter of humans, animals or things.

Attribute type: core:relativeToTerrain

back

Definition

SIG3D: Vertical position of the _CityObject relative to the surrounding terrain.

Cardinality

0..1

Data type

RelativeToTerrainType (Enumeration)



Code

Text

entirelyAboveTerrain

entirelyAboveTerrain

SIG3D: Object is located entirely above terrain.

substantiallyAboveTerrain

substantiallyAboveTerrain

SIG3D: Most, but not all parts of the object are located above terrain.

substantiallyAboveAndBelowTerrain

substantiallyAboveAndBelowTerrain

SIG3D: Parts of the object are located above terrain, and other parts below terrain.

substantiallyBelowTerrain

substantiallyBelowTerrain

SIG3D: Most, but not all parts of the object are located below terrain.

entirelyBelowTerrain

entirelyBelowTerrain

SIG3D: All parts of the object are located below terrain.



Attribute type: core:relativeToWater

back

Definition

SIG3D: Vertical position of the _CityObject relative to a surrounding water surface.

Cardinality

0..1

Data type

RelativeToWaterType (Enumeration)



Code

Text

entirelyAboveWaterSurface

entirelyAboveWaterSurface

SIG3D: Object is located entirely above water surface..

substantiallyAboveWaterSurface

substantiallyAboveWaterSurface

SIG3D: Most, but not all parts of the object are located above water surface.

substantiallyAboveAndBelowWaterSurface

substantiallyAboveAndBelowWaterSurface

SIG3D: Parts of the object are located above water surface, and other parts below water surface.

substantiallyBelowWaterSurface

substantiallyBelowWaterSurface

SIG3D: Most, but not all parts of the object are located below water surface.

entirelyBelowWaterSurface

entirelyBelowWaterSurface

SIG3D: All parts of the object are located below water surface.

temporarilyAboveAndBelowWaterSurface

temporarilyAboveAndBelowWaterSurface

SIG3D: The height of the water surface is varying and the object temporily is located above or below water level.
